The Tide of Fortune: Twelve Historical Miniatures (The Hallam Edition)
by Zweig, Stefan 1881 – 1942
Cassell & Co Ltd -- Hallam Edition, London, 1955. First Edition. Hardcover (Original Cloth). Very Good Condition/Good. Illustrator: Various. Foreword by author will and index. Red coloured end pages. Translated by Eden and Cedar Paul. Bound in a decorated cloth, blind stamped titling gilt filled, top edge of text block tinted pale red. Illustrated dustwrapper (same illustration as the underlying boards) with green coloured titles to the front panel and back strip. First published in 1927 in Germany. The author investigates 12 pivotal moments in world history, giving us the human as well as global implications of their actions. Events covered are: – Cicero's Death, Conquest of Byzantium, The Discovery of the Pacific, Handel's Messiah, The Marseille, Grouchy obeys Orders (Waterloo), Goethe's last Love, El Dorado, Cyrus Field's Cable across the Atlantic, Quest of the South Pole, Lenin leaves Zürich and Wilson's Failure – end of World War I. BALZAC
by ZWEIG, STEFAN
U.S.A: The Viking Press, 1946. Book Club (BCE/BOMC). Hardcover. Good/No Jacket. 8vo - over 7?" - 9?" tall. Type: Hardback BCE Hardcover Book in Good Condition. Section with 14 plates of sepia illustrations before text. Translated by William and Dorothy Rose. The life of one of the world's most notable writers and one of the founders of realism in European literature, Honore de Balzac, 1799-1850, novelist and playwright. His magnum opus was a series of almost 100 novels collectively called "La Comedie Humaine", which provide a portrait of all aspects of French society in the years after Napoleon's fall in 1815. He is known for his very human and realistic characters. His biographer, Stefan Zweig (1881-19420 , was himself a prolific Austrian novelist, and a playwright, journalist and biographer, quite popular in the 1920s and 1930s. The Impossible Exile Stefan Zweig at the End of the World
by [Stefan Zweig] Prochnik, George
Other Press, New York NY, 2014.. Octavo; hardcover, with silver gilt spine titling; 390pp., untrimmed, with monochrome illustrations. Minor wear. Dustwrapper. Near fine. "From his new home in the 'lush perch' of nearby Petropolis, the emigre Viennese bestseller relished the warmth, grace and tolerance of Brazil's 'new kind of civilisation', with its blessed absence of racism. Meanwhile, in the Nazi-occupied Europe that the literary superstar had fled, total war had reached its deep midnight. With his younger second wife Lotte Altmann chronically ill, his peers scattered and the 'posthumous existence' of the exile closing in, his depression deepened. A few days later, he took a fatal dose of barbiturate; Lotte followed him. Although their double suicide seemed to ratify Goebbels' grim jest about artistic emigres as 'cadavers on leave', the shock stiffened the resolve of Zweig's many friends in the anti-Hitler diaspora. The New York Times ran a heartfelt editorial: not the refugees but the Nazis, it said, were the real exiles from civilisation, 'branded with the mark of Cain'. By the end of 1942, after El Alamein and Stalingrad, a faint daybreak began. Zweig would never see that dawn. Thoughtful, evocative and quietly gripping, George Prochnik's book about Zweig's exemplary exile does not offer a cradle-to-grave biography. Oliver Matuschek, whom he fully credits, did that job superbly in 2011. Rather, The Impossible Exile braids this hugely successful writer's ordeal of dispossession and homelessness after 1934 with the trajectory of Prochnik's own family - like Zweig's, Viennese Jews who moved to the Americas. He also travels in his subject's footsteps and crafts aphorism-studded reflections on his work, life and times. If such a hybrid genre presents pitfalls for the writer, it can also deliver rich rewards. Rebecca Mead, for one, reaped them in her fine book about a lifetime's journey with George Eliot, The Road to Middlemarch. If this equally subtle blend invites that comparison, it may not be pure coincidence. George Prochnik and Rebecca Mead are husband and wife. .. Prochnik can pay homage to this big-hearted, hyper-active visionary with a 'genius for friendship' without making him the equal in exile of Thomas Mann or Sigmund Freud - whose eulogy Zweig delivered at Golders Green cemetery in 1939.Typically, it fell to Zweig - the ultimate networker and stalwart volunteer - to do the job. Up the road in Hampstead, Prochnik speaks with Lotte's niece Eva, who as a child lived with the couple. Now in her eighties, Eva can look back on a long, rich career in the health service and as a mentor for young musicians. Despairing solitude snuffed out Zweig's own hopes. Yet his books endure - re-translated recently to loud acclaim - while those he nurtured would heal a wounded world. Through the lives and minds of others, the exile rebuilt his home." - Boyd Tonkin
